Study On Geological Hazard Risk Quantitative Zoning Of Fenyang City Based On GIS

In recent years,with the development of China's infrastructure and resource exploitation,the environmental destruction of human engineering activities has been increasing.The ensuing geological hazard such as landslide,collapse,mud-rock flow and surface subsidence have caused great harm to the human environment and the safety of life and property.The city of Fenyang located in the eastern foothills of Luliang Mountain.Due to special geological environmental conditions and strong human being's engineering activities,geological hazards are extremely developed.This paper relying on the "FenYang detailed investigation of geological hazard" project,on the basis of a comprehensive system of investigation and laboratory data comprehensive collated on,systematically analyzes the characteristics,distribution and harmfulness of geological hazard and Summarizes the formation conditions and influencing factors of geological disasters in Fenyang city.And then with the support of GIS technology,this paper uses the fuzzy synthesis judgment and the Logistic regression analysis model of two kinds of method to carry on the zoning evaluation of the geological hazards risk in Fenyang city,to aim to provide a more effective and scientific basis for hazards prevention and mitigation in fenyang city.Specific contents of this paper are as follows:(1)Through the collection of geological hazard data and statistical analysis of field survey data,deeply study the characteristics,distribution and harmfulness of geological hazard and Summarizes the formation conditions and influencing factors of geological disasters in Fenyang city.(2)Based on data on the detailed survey of geological hazards and DEM(Digital Elevation Model)establish the geological hazard evaluation factor system and quantify it.Established nine factors of density of geological hazard spots,density of geological hazard hazard area,slope height,slope style,slope,rock soil mass types,geological structure,human engineering activity and rainfall construct the evaluation system of geological hazard risk zonation.(3)In the assessment of geological hazard risk zoning,this paper based on GIS technology using the fuzzy synthesis judgment and Logistic regression analysis model of two kinds of method obtained two different evaluation results.By comparing and analyzing the results of the two zoning,the results are more accurate and closer to the actual situation as the basis for the evaluation of the geological hazard risk zoning of Fenyang City.(4)On the basis of the evaluation of geological hazard risk zoning,provide comprehensive,scientific and effective advice on the prevention and control of geological hazard of Fenyang City.
